| Common Name | 4-Mercapto-2-butanone |
|---|
| Description | 4-Mercapto-2-butanone belongs to the class of organic compounds known as ketones. These are organic compounds in which a carbonyl group is bonded to two carbon atoms R2C=O (neither R may be a hydrogen atom). Ketones that have one or more alpha-hydrogen atoms undergo keto-enol tautomerization, the tautomer being an enol. 4-Mercapto-2-butanone is an onion and sulfurous tasting compound. Based on a literature review very few articles have been published on 4-Mercapto-2-butanone. |
